NYLPI director of organizing and strategic research Justin Wood delivered testimony on accessibility in the for-hire vehicle industry this morning. The industry continues to openly discriminate against New Yorkers with disabilities, and wheelchair users in particular, by refusing to provide accessible vehicles and accessible service equal to the service those companies provide to other New Yorkers. A NYLPI report published earlier this year found that Uber and Lyft fail to provide accessible vehicles to wheelchair users 70% of the time they are requested. You can read more about that report by clicking here.
